基于Notion和Next.js免费搭建个人网站的实践教程
需积分: 0 56 浏览量
更新于2024-08-05
收藏 1.59MB PDF 举报
使用Notion搭建个人网站的技术架构和实现方法
在这篇文章中,我们将探讨使用Notion搭建个人网站的技术架构和实现方法。Notion是一个功能强大且灵活的笔记应用程序,它可以用来搭建个人网站。通过结合Next.js和Vercel,我们可以轻松地搭建一个功能强大且好看的个人网站。
首先,让我们来了解一下Notion的角色。在这个架构中,Notion充当着服务器或数据库的角色,它负责存储和管理网站的内容。Next.js是一个框架,它提供了服务器端渲染的技术,可以将Notion中的内容渲染到网站上。Vercel是一个免费的前端部署平台,支持增量式更新,更新文章后无需重复部署。
要使用这个方法搭建博客,首先需要注册GitHub和Notion账号。然后,需要fork一个GitHub项目「nextjs-notion-starter-kit」,这个项目使用到了Notion和Next.js两个工具。fork项目后,需要编辑配置文件,修改rootNotionPageId,用于编辑/管理内容的Notion页面的Id。
在这个架构中,Notion充当着服务器或数据库的角色,Next.js充当着服务器端渲染的角色,Vercel充当着前端部署的角色。通过这种方式,我们可以轻松地搭建一个功能强大且好看的个人网站。
技术要点:
1. Notion:一个功能强大且灵活的笔记应用程序,充当着服务器或数据库的角色。
2. Next.js:一个框架,提供了服务器端渲染的技术,充当着服务器端渲染的角色。
3. Vercel:一个免费的前端部署平台,支持增量式更新,充当着前端部署的角色。
4. GitHub:一个版本控制系统,用于存储和管理项目代码。
优点:
1. 免费搭建个人网站,无需购买服务器或租用域名。
2. 可以随时随地发布内容,不局限于安装了Git的电脑。
3.折腾起来相对容易,不需要具备太多的技术知识。
结论:
使用Notion搭建个人网站是一个非常不错的选择,它可以提供一个功能强大且灵活的解决方案。通过结合Next.js和Vercel,我们可以轻松地搭建一个功能强大且好看的个人网站。
2022-03-24 上传
2023-03-23 上传
2022-08-04 上传
2021-04-14 上传
2024-09-16 上传
2024-05-20 上传
2021-03-18 上传
2021-02-24 上传
2021-03-31 上传
袁大岛
- 粉丝: 39
- 资源: 305
最新资源
- 单片机串口通信仿真与代码实现详解
- LVGL GUI-Guider工具:设计并仿真LVGL界面
- Unity3D魔幻风格游戏UI界面与按钮图标素材详解
- MFC VC++实现串口温度数据显示源代码分析
- JEE培训项目:jee-todolist深度解析
- 74LS138译码器在单片机应用中的实现方法
- Android平台的动物象棋游戏应用开发
- C++系统测试项目:毕业设计与课程实践指南
- WZYAVPlayer:一个适用于iOS的视频播放控件
- ASP实现校园学生信息在线管理系统设计与实践
- 使用node-webkit和AngularJS打造跨平台桌面应用
- C#实现递归绘制圆形的探索
- C++语言项目开发:烟花效果动画实现
- 高效子网掩码计算器:网络工具中的必备应用
- 用Django构建个人博客网站的学习之旅
- SpringBoot微服务搭建与Spring Cloud实践